Koltin is a strange, short Hylian who is the younger brother of [[Kilton]], and desires nothing more in life than to become a [[Lord of the Mountain|Satori]]. His physical appearance distinguishes himself in this way when compared to [[Kilton]], for he has already given himself the light blueish-green skin, the two golden feather-stalks on his head, and similar body markings typical of [[Lord of the Mountain|Satori]] and Satori-related creatures such as [[Blupee]]s and [[Bubbulfrog]]s. He is hinted to have a similar unusual, animal-like voice as Kilton, though his is higher and more animated in tone. He read in a book that one can become a Satori by eating [[Bubbul Gem]]s from [[Bubbulfrog]]s, and thusly embarks on a personal quest to eat all the [[Bubbul Gem]]s he can get his hands on.


He and [[Kilton]] are both first encountered to the east of [[Woodland Stable]] at any time of the day, breaking from [[Kilton]] only being encountered at night in ''Breath of the Wild''. When speaking with Kilton, Koltin will soon appear, running out of the nearby [[Pico Pond Cave]] in distress over not being able to find any [[Bubbul Gem]]s. This conversation will begin the [[The Hunt for Bubbul Gems!]] side adventure.

If [[Link (Tears of the Kingdom)#Tears of the Kingdom|Link]] gives him a Bubbul Gem, he will give Link a [[Bokoblin Mask]] and then eat the gem. Although he does not immediately become a Satori, he is convinced that eating more of them will complete his transformation. He asks that Link bring him more gems in exchange for various treasures he's received. {{Ref|''[[The Legend of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om|Tears of the Kingdom]]''|Traveler! I am grateful for your help, but I've decided to set out on a journey to collect Bubbul gems. Next time you get your fingers on a Bubbul gem, please, PLEASE do give it to me. If you do, I'll trade you a gifty from my collection of treasures for it!|Koltin}} This will end [[The Hunt for Bubbul Gems!]] side adventure, and begin [[The Search for Koltin]] [[Side Adventure]].

[[Kilton]] has left the [[Fang and Bone]] in Koltin's care, having purchased land in [[Tarrey Town]] in order to pursue his own dream of creating a Monster Collection to display. [[The Search for Koltin]] [[Side Adventure]] is completed once Link locates Koltin for the first time somewhere in Hyrule during the night, and Koltin expresses despair that he has been unable to find even a single [[Bubbul Gem]]. From there, he will begin asking for increasingly larger numbers of Bubbul Gems in exchange for rare monster parts, monster masks, and eventually all three pieces of the [[Mystic Set]], an Armor set designed to resemble a [[Lord of the Mountain|Satori]]. Like [[Kilton]] in the previous game, [[Koltin]] will only be seen at night from this point on; if Link attempts to talk to him just before 5:00 A.M., Koltin will notice the time and tells Link he must be off until encountered on a subsequent night.
